WebAbstract. Juvenile curfew laws restrict the presence of juveniles in public during specified hours on a continuing basis. Opponents of curfew laws doubt their effectiveness and charge that they violate important civil rights and inevitably result in discriminatory enforcement against minority youth. WebSep 16, 2024 · Four courts applied intermediate scrutiny with equally inconsistent results: The Second and Seventh Circuits struck down the curfews before them, while the Fourth and D.C. Circuits upheld curfew laws.
